Legal Framework: What You Need to Know

The legal environment surrounding sports betting across Canada is unique. Unlike some countries with federal monopolies, Canadian provinces have the authority to regulate gambling individually. This has led to a patchwork of policies, but recent years have seen harmonization efforts, especially since single-event sports betting was legalized nationwide in 2021.

What makes this framework user-friendly is the transparency that comes with it. Licensed operators have to comply with strict rules overseen by provincial bodies like the Alcohol and Gaming Commission of Ontario (AGCO). This provides bettors with a layer of protection missing in unregulated markets. For newcomers, understanding this legal foundation is crucial; it helps avoid pitfalls and ensures that your bets are placed on trusted platforms.

Popular Sports and Betting Types in Canada

While hockey remains a national obsession, the diversity of sports available for betting is impressive. Basketball, football, and even esports have gained prominence among Canadian bettors. This variety allows users to tailor their betting experiences to personal interests, which enhances engagement and fun.

The most common betting formats include moneylines, spreads, and over/under totals. Some platforms also offer prop bets and live betting, adding layers of interaction during games. In my experience, these options make sports betting not just about chance but also about closely following the sports themselves—turning fans into analysts.

Practical Tips to Navigate Sports Betting Successfully

Getting started with sports betting requires more than luck. It’s about strategy and awareness. Many beginners fall into common traps such as chasing losses or betting impulsively on favorite teams. Here are some tips to keep in mind:

  1. Set a budget before you start and stick to it.
  2. Research the teams, players, and historical odds carefully.
  3. Avoid placing bets based on emotions rather than facts.
  4. Use platforms that offer clear odds and transparent terms.
  5. Take advantage of promotions responsibly but don’t rely on them solely.

These guidelines don’t guarantee wins, but they build a foundation for more informed and controlled betting. Sports betting Canada is not merely about luck; it’s also about knowledge and discipline.

Technology’s Role in Simplifying the Betting Experience

Modern sports betting platforms in Canada have embraced technology to remove barriers and enhance user experience. Features like mobile apps with real-time updates, SSL encryption for security, and varied payment gateways such as Apple Pay or PayPal make betting seamless and safe. It’s fascinating how technology demystifies what once seemed complex.

Beyond convenience, tech advancements allow for data-driven decisions. Some platforms provide detailed statistics, live odds shifts, and expert analysis that can guide users. This integration of data means bettors can approach wagers more analytically rather than purely guessing outcomes.
